Noelle Helferich graduated from the Motion Picture Institute of Michigan in 2002.
Since that time she has worked on several short films and student films,
Including being the Director of Photography of the film "Head", A first place short film festival winner, written and directed by Dan Howard.
She also worked as a PA, camera grip, and cameraperson for the jumbotron at the 2003 Detroit Electronic Music Festival, "Movement 2003".
She has worked on several full length features and some short film features, including:
Finding the Rythym - Shoestring Pictures LLC
The Ugly One - Buoy 22 Prod. LLC
Panic in Detroit - Reel Magic Films LLC
Love and Plutonium - Loose Change Ent. LLC
Weenie Roast Massacre - Loose Change Ent LLC
Midnight of the Mind - Sandstorm fx Prod.
She is currently working on pre-production for Trevor Lork ©2004 and Dilemma Crunchers ©2004. She is also developing ideas for future screenplays. Sometimes credited as Noelle LaPrise.
